Knight Elementary student with dictionary.

The GFWC Lilburn Woman's Club (LWC) Education Committee challenged themselves and the community to meet the goal of providing every third grader attending a Lilburn public elementary school with an age-appropriate dictionary. Why third grade? Professional educators have determined that third grade is when children begin transitioning from 'learning to read' to 'reading to learn.'

A celebration gathering for The Lawrenceville Garden Club 90th  anniversary celebration at the Gwinnett Historic Courthouse

Their first meeting was held in 1929 after Mrs. J.H. “Susie” McGee placed a notice in the Gwinnett Journal.

The notice served as an invitation to the very first Garden Club meeting held on March 15 at 3:30 p.m at the McGee residence. And soon enough, women from all over the county began flocking to these meetings, usually held at one of their homes.

A new state motor vehicle system and the Memorial Day holiday will affect services.

Gwinnett County Tax Commissioner Richard Steele is alerting Gwinnett County residents that tag and title services will be interrupted in various ways from May 21-29 while a new state motor vehicle system is being installed.
